When Love Starts to Die
by HIM

Album: Tears On Tape (2013)
Play Video

Songfacts®:

  • Sometimes listed under its initialism W.L.S.T.D., this song, like many in HIM's canon, explores the feeling of love, and what happens when it goes away.

    Some HIM songs take literally years to compose, as they try different arrangements until it meets their standards. This one, however, came very quickly. In our interview with HIM lead singer Ville Valo, he explained: "I hummed the basic riff while on my way to the rehearsal place, so that took about one day to finish up the entire thing, more or less. And by a day I mean like five hours."
